UP High School Iloilo professor’s study on Bukidnon Subing music wins Taiwan prize

University of the Philippines High School in Iloilo (UPHSI) professor Jose R. Taton, Jr. and Panay Bukidnon student Rennel Lavilla won the Second Best Presentation award for their research on Bukidnon Subing music.

Taton received the award for his paper entitled “Sonic Transmediatizations in the Transmission, Pedagogy, and Practice of Panay Bukidnon Subing Music” during the 6th Symposium of the International Council for Traditional Music Study Group on Performing Arts of Southeast Asia (ICTM-PASEA) virtually held and hosted by Tainan National University of the Arts in Taiwan from July 29 to August 5, 2021.

Taton’s research “explores the production of different modes of cultural and social mediations – material, practical, aesthetic, visual, and written – in the traditional jaw’s harp practice” among the Panay Bukidnon indigenous communities of Central Panay.

The paper highlights the experiences of young musicians in their formulation of musical solutions that eventually led to a renewed interest in traditional instrument performance, enabling the transmission of endangered sound heritage among indigenous youth.

Professor Taton is currently a candidate for Doctor of Philosophy in Music, major in Ethnomusicology at the Philippine Women’s University.

Panay Bukidnon student Rennel Lavilla collaborated with Prof. Taton for the study of traditional music.

The ICTM Performing Arts of Southeast Asia Study Group is dedicated to the study and research on music, dance and theatre all throughout Southeast Asia, including Southeast Asian performing arts elsewhere around the world.
